Overview
Neo4j
Neo4j is a graph database designed to help you map and navigate complex relationships within your data. Unlike traditional databases that use rigid tables, you can store data as nodes and relationships, making it easier to query interconnected information like social networks, fraud patterns, or supply chains. You can use its native graph processing to run high-performance queries that would otherwise slow down standard systems.
You can build applications that require real-time recommendations, identity management, or knowledge graphs for generative AI. It scales with your needs, offering a fully managed cloud service called Aura or a self-hosted version. Whether you are a developer building a startup or a data scientist at a large corporation, you can use its Cypher query language to find deep insights in seconds rather than minutes.
Percona
Percona provides you with enterprise-class distributions of popular open source databases like MySQL, PostgreSQL, and MongoDB. You can run these high-performance versions in your own data center or the cloud without the restrictive licensing costs of proprietary vendors. The platform focuses on giving you full control over your data while ensuring your systems remain highly available and secure through hardened builds and expert-tested configurations.
You can also use their specialized monitoring and management tools to gain deep visibility into your database performance. Whether you are a database administrator at a scaling startup or a DevOps engineer at a global enterprise, these tools help you identify bottlenecks and automate backups. It solves the common problem of vendor lock-in by keeping your infrastructure strictly open source while providing the 24/7 support you need for production environments.

Neo4j Features
- Native Graph Storage Store your data as a network of nodes and relationships to ensure high performance even as your data connections grow.
- Cypher Query Language Write intuitive, visual queries that look like the data patterns you are searching for, reducing code complexity and development time.
- Graph Data Science Run over 65 graph algorithms directly on your data to identify influencers, detect communities, and predict future behavior.
- Vector Search Combine graph relationships with vector search to power your generative AI applications and provide more accurate, context-aware results.
- Neo4j Bloom Explore your data visually through an interactive interface that lets you share insights with non-technical stakeholders without writing code.
- Role-Based Access Control Secure your sensitive information by defining granular permissions for different users and teams across your entire graph database.
Percona Features
- Query Analytics. Identify slow-running queries in real-time so you can optimize database performance and improve application response times.
- Automated Backups. Schedule and manage your database backups automatically to ensure your data is protected and easily recoverable.
- Performance Monitoring. Track thousands of metrics across your database fleet with visual dashboards that highlight potential infrastructure issues.
- Security Hardening. Protect your sensitive data with advanced encryption, audit logging, and external authentication features built into the software.
- High Availability. Configure automated failover and replication to keep your applications online even during hardware or network failures.
- Kubernetes Operators. Deploy and manage complex database clusters on Kubernetes with automated scaling and self-healing capabilities.
